• Power Setup
The electrical system was designed to be simple, practical, flexible and safe, whether you’re staying on a campsite or heading off-grid.

• Power
2 × 130Ah Leoch Adventurer leisure batteries (260Ah total)
215W solar panel with MPPT controller
Renogy 40A battery-to-battery charger
Victron Blue Smart 15A mains charger (hook-up adapter and waterproof extension lead included)
Renogy 500A battery monitor
Victron 275A battery isolator
IP66 solar isolator
2000W pure sine wave inverter
Separate 600W inverter dedicated to the fridge
Hook-up lead included
Charging & Sockets
USB-C chargers on both sides of the fixed bed
USB-C and iPhone chargers by the single bed
Two double USB charging sockets
Multiple 240V inverter sockets
Dedicated 240V hook-up sockets

• Safety
RCBO protection provides protection against electric shock, overloads and short circuits. The electrical compartment was also designed with generous ventilation rather than packing components tightly together.

• Real-World Performance
The system has been thoroughly tested during multiple trips, including a four-night winter trip to Wales.
In strong summer sunshine, the solar panel can comfortably support extended off-grid stays. During typical summer weather, expect around 2–3 days off-grid without driving.
In winter, occasional driving or campsite hook-up makes longer stays easy. Without driving, while using the diesel heater and with shorter daylight hours, I’d personally consider it best suited to overnight off-grid stays.

• Diesel Heater
The diesel heater draws fuel directly from the vehicle’s main tank and can be controlled from the wall panel or remote control. It heats the living area and can also warm the cab to reduce condensation and help dry damp clothing.

• Construction
The camper is fully insulated using sound deadening, reflective insulation, recycled fleece insulation and vapour barriers.
The floor consists of foil-faced rigid insulation beneath an 18mm plywood subfloor with lino flooring, while the walls and ceiling are finished with painted 9mm plywood panels.
